Switch and Time Limits on RTGS Transactions 

The RTGS restrict on cash switch is uniform throughout all non-public and nationalized monetary establishments in India. Since it’s below the jurisdiction of the RBI (Reserve Financial institution of India), RTGS transfers are irreversible and closing. This is because of the truth that the transactions through RTGS are massive sums of a excessive worth. Therefore, the minimal, in addition to most switch limits for RTGS, are within the lakhs. The minimal worth is Rs. 2 lakhs, and there’s no most restrict in India. For on-line financial institution transactions, some establishments have set the utmost RTGS restrict of about Rs.25 lakhs, but when the switch is performed through a financial institution department, the transaction is just not topic to a most restrict.

Because of the allowances made by the RBI, clients have numerous flexibility whereas making transfers. They will perform transactions from the consolation of their dwelling, in any area within the nation, with out having to bodily go to a neighborhood financial institution department. These transactions may be performed via internet banking or a cellular app. With on-line RTGS transfers that exceed the Rs.25 lakhs restrict, they might have to go to the native department. As for RTGS timing, transactions are actually permitted 24×7, all days of the week all year long. Beforehand, transfers have been solely allowed on working days from Monday to Saturday.

As per the RBI’s laws, transfers to the checking account of the beneficiary are to be accomplished inside one hour. The senders have the choice of constructing funds within the type of cheques, money or straight contacting the financial institution so as to conduct an RTGS transaction.

RTGS has been made a authentic and streamlined process in all monetary establishments so as to promote the usage of on-line banking and digital platforms. In line with tips laid down by RBI, if the financial institution is unable to deposit the funds within the recipient’s account in time, the cash ought to be returned to the sender within the following hour. Senders also can register a criticism relating to the delay with the financial institution’s customer support. If the criticism decision is unsatisfactory, the matter is handed on to the particular cell arrange by the RBI for dealing with such points.
